On Categories of Nested Conditions

Abstract
Nested conditions are used, among other things, as a graphical way to express first order formulas ruling the applicability of a graph transformation rule to a given match. In this paper, we propose (for the first time) a notion of structural morphism among nested conditions, consistent with the entailment of the corresponding formulas. This reveals a structural weakness of the existing definition of nested conditions, which we overcome by proposing a new notion of span-based nested conditions, embedding the original ones. We also introduce morphisms for the latter, showing that those form a richer structure by organising the various models in a number of categories suitably related by functors.
